*Sun Tzu wrote only one work of strategy, and yet it remains a reference studied in many military schools throughout the world. The advice given by this war expert is the antithesis of certain strategies implemented by European nations, for example, during the First World War. The Art of War advocates deception, avoidance of confrontation and cunning, advice followed by the fighters of the Vietminh and Viet Cong and which gave Western armies a hard time!
